Why Does WhatsApp Contact Name Change to Number on iPhone? Here are the Causes and Solutions

Have you ever opened WhatsApp on your iPhone and seen the contact name change to a phone number? This problem occurs quite often and can be confusing, especially when you want to send a message quickly. Actually, there are several common causes why WhatsApp contact names change to numbers on iPhone. This article will discuss the causes and practical solutions to overcome them.

1. Deleted Contacts on iPhone

The most common cause is that the contacts stored in the iPhone Contacts application have been accidentally deleted. WhatsApp takes contact data directly from the phone's contact list. So, if a contact is deleted or lost, WhatsApp will not be able to display the name and will only display the phone number.

Solution: Recheck the Contacts application on the iPhone. If your contacts are missing, you can try restoring them from an iCloud or Google backup.

2. Google Account Removed from iPhone

Many iPhone users sync their contacts through a Google account. If you remove your Google account from your device, all contacts stored in that account will also be lost from your iPhone, including those used for WhatsApp.

Solution: Re-add your Google account in your iPhone settings:
Settings > Mail > Accounts > Add Account > Google, then enable the "Contacts" option when syncing.

3. iCloud Account Removed or Inactive

Like a Google account, iCloud is also often used to store and sync contacts. If you remove your iCloud account from your iPhone or disable contact sync, your contact list may be lost.

Solution: Re-enable contact sync via:
Settings > [Your Name] > iCloud > Contacts, make sure the switch is enabled (green).

4. Contact Access Permission Not Granted to WhatsApp

WhatsApp requires access permission to contacts to display the appropriate names. If this permission is not granted when you first open the application, WhatsApp will only display phone numbers.

Solution:
Go to Settings > Privacy & Security > Contacts, then make sure WhatsApp has access to your contact list.

5. WhatsApp or System Bug

Sometimes, changing contact names to numbers occurs due to bugs in the WhatsApp application or the iOS system. This can happen after an application or operating system update.

Solution:

  • Close and reopen WhatsApp.

  • Restart your iPhone.

  • If that doesn't work, try updating WhatsApp to the latest version via the App Store.

So the Bottom Line

WhatsApp contact names changing to numbers on iPhone are usually caused by contact sync issues or application permission settings. The most common causes include deleted contacts, inactive Google or iCloud accounts, denied contact permissions, or bugs in the application. By understanding the cause, you can easily restore the contact name as before.
